Mason Preparatory School, founded in 1964, is a community nonprofit in the Education sector that reported $6.7M in total revenue in fiscal year 2024. The organization ran a surplus of $1.1M, a strong 17% operating margin.

Mission

Mason Preparatory School is committed to the education of the whole child in preparation for secondary education through the cultivation of respect, integrity, and personal responsibility within a nurturing environment that results in a productive citizen of a global community.
